Steakhouse 71 is a relatively new location at Disney’s Contemporary Resort that has quickly grown in popularity thanks to its stunning design and decor as well as its creative menu that mixes American classics with contemporary steakhouse favorites. The table-service restaurant is located on the lowest level of the Disney Resort, not far from the check-in and concierge desks, and occupies the space that was once The Wave… of American Flavors.

Steakhouse 71 pays homage to the year 1971 when Walt Disney World Resort and Disney’s Contemporary Resort first opened to guests and this theme is felt in the retro decor sprinkled with modern touches. Inside the main dining room, guests can spot glossy rugs, abstract and geometric paintings and artwork, modular light fixtures, bright pops of color, and a sleek ceiling with thin wood slats .

In addition to the year, Steakhouse 71 also honors Walt Disney himself by serving several menu items that were his favorites at the time as well as traditional steakhouse options. These hearty and delicious options immediately transport guests back in time and there are also several black and white photographs in the entrance to Steakhouse 71 that show Walt on various adventures around the world with his friends and family.

Steakhouse 71 is open daily for breakfast, lunch and dinner. Guests can start any meal with a delicious beverage option including soft drinks, coffee selections, tea, beer and wine. There are also many creative specialty cocktails for customers to indulge in, such as Bourbon Cold Brew, Steakhouse Bloody Mary, Citrus Grove Cocktail, Fig Manhattan, Amaro Highball, Raspberry Gin Sour, and Pear French. 75.

Breakfast at Steakhouse 71 offers a range of menu items that allow guests to enjoy everything from a light and healthy option to something totally indulgent and hearty to start their day. Light appetizers available to order include oatmeal, freshly baked breakfast pastries and a plate of fresh fruit, which are the perfect accompaniment to any meal.

Breakfast entree options at Steakhouse 71 include egg options like the Western Omelet, Veggie Omelet, Ham and Cheddar Omelet, and American which includes two eggs cooked to your liking , breakfast potatoes and choice of bacon, pork sausage or chicken sausage. Customers can also enjoy Traditional Eggs Benedict or Floridian Eggs Benedict which includes two perfectly poached eggs, crab cakes and Hollandaise sauce on English muffins served with breakfast potatoes.

Guests who want to enjoy a heartier breakfast at Steakhouse 71 can order the Steak and Eggs which pairs two eggs with a four-ounce filet mignon, breakfast potatoes and Bearnaise sauce, seasonal pancakes or the avocado toast with a delicious caramelized onion jam. . The ultimate breakfast indulgences are Steakhouse 71 Feast with Eggs Benedict, Scrambled Eggs, Bacon, Sausage, Mickey Waffles, Potatoes with Bacon and Cheddar Grits and Fresh Fruit or the Walt’s Prime Rib Hash which is served with potatoes, onions, peppers and a fried egg.

Lunch at Steakhouse 71 offers its own unique menu of traditional items, including a range of entrees including French Onion Soup, Chunk Crab Cakes, Shrimp Cocktail, Baby Iceberg Wedge Salad , a fork and knife Caesar salad, and a potato bun dusted with sea salt. Customers looking for the perfect crispy, smoky bites to start any meal can order the Steakhouse 71 Onion Rings that are served with a spicy ranch sauce for dipping or the Bacon & Eggs which features maple-glazed pork belly with smoked grits cheese and an egg.

Amazing sandwiches and burgers in bold and delicious flavors are available on the lunch menu, starting with the Steakhouse 71 Stack Burger which tops a medley of beef with American cheese, lemon aioli, red onion and pickles on a brioche bun. Customers also love ordering the Turkey Club, Prime Rib Sandwich, Crab Cake Sliders, Fish Sandwich and Gourmet Grilled Cheese with Gruyere, Smoked Gouda, Shredded Pork Belly, Caramelized Onion Jam and arugula.

Steakhouse 71 also offers two lunch options that highlight their delicious steak options and guests can choose from “Frites” Steak with Hanger Steak, Parmesan Garlic Waffle Fries, Chimichurri and truffle aioli or the Salisbury steak served with garlic mashed potatoes, mushroom sauce and fried onions. Guests following a plant-based diet also have the option of opting for the vegetable “Wellington” which wraps mushroom duxelles and fire-roasted artichokes in puff pastry with a side of Brussels sprouts.

Dinner is where Steakhouse 71 transforms into a true traditional steakhouse, with a menu focused specifically on gourmet cuts and delicious sides. Customers will be able to enjoy the same list of lunch entrees to start their dinners, and they’ll definitely want to save room for a perfectly cooked steak, seasoned and served on a plate and served with a choice of one side and side. a sauce.

Steak options at Steakhouse 71 include 6oz Filet Mignon, 8oz Beef Tenderloin Medallions, 6oz Top Sirloin Steak, and 10oz New York Striploin. Customers also have the option of ordering the 14oz Dry Aged Pork Boneless Rib or the 12oz Prime Rib and Classic Yorkshire Pudding for another classic 1970s steakhouse option.

Each steak option comes with a choice of side, and customers can choose from traditional steakhouse options like Creamed Spinach, Garlic Mashed Potatoes, Seared Broccolini, Macaroni cheese, au gratin potatoes, charred asparagus and red wine glazed mushrooms. Customers can also choose a sauce to accompany their steak and can choose from options such as Chimichurri, Signature Steakhouse 71, Wild Mushroom, Bearnaise, Au Poivre, Red Wine and Whipped Horseradish Cream.

Guests not looking to enjoy red meat when dining at Steakhouse 71 have several alternative options, including the same plant-based “Wellington” vegetable served from lunch. Also available are the Florida Sustainable Fish en Papillote with prawns, sautéed potatoes, asparagus, baby carrots and white butter lemon and the Chicken Chasseur with parsnip purée, roasted mushrooms and Chasseur sauce.

With so many amazing lunch and dinner options at Steakhouse 71, diners can get completely stuffed, but they should definitely make an effort to save room for several decadent desserts, including Steakhouse 71 Chocolate Cake which includes a layer of whiskey-infused chocolate cake and chocolate. mousse. You can also enjoy creme brulee, ambrosia and a plant-based apple tarte tatin with caramelized granny smith apples, puff pastry and blackberry ice cream.
